WebNov 17, 2009 · The chivalry hypothesis posits that female criminals receive more lenient treatment in the criminal justice system and in news coverage of their crimes than their male counterparts. The study found partial support for the chivalry hypothesis and prompts a more nuanced formulation of the hypothesis-here termed patriarchal chivalry. detective pimento brooklyn nine nine

WebNov 10, 2016 · Crime has always been seen as a male dominant crime as 87% of criminal convictions are made by men. Many theories are trying to find why women are not as ‘criminal’ as men. One explanation put forward by Pollak in 1950 was the ‘Chivalry’ factor.
